Police are appealing for information after a car was in collision with a pedestrian in Beeston, Leeds.
At about 6.15pm yesterday a blue Volkswagen was travelling towards Tingley when it was in collision with a 16-year-old boy, on Millshaw Road.
The incident happened south of the ring road, Beeston Park, Beeston.
The pedestrian was taken to hospital with serious injuries.
Anyone who witnessed the collision is asked to call the police via 101.
